Funfetti Ice Cream Bread doesn't require any rising or kneading to make this tender, lightly sweet bread! It's topped with sweet icing and lots of sprinkles for a fun and delicious dessert recipe!
Preheat oven to 350°F and spray a loaf pan3 with non-stick spray and set aside.
In a medium mixing bowl or st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ment, mix the softened ice cream and flour just until combined. Gently fold in the sprinkles with a rubber spatula.
Add the batter to the prepared loaf pan and bake for 40 to 45 minutes until a toothpick comes clean when inserted into the center. Allow the loaf to cool in the pan for 5 to 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ely before icing.
Mix together the powdered sugar, milk, and vanilla extract with a whisk or fork until smooth, adding more sugar or milk as needed to reach desired consistency. Spread over the top of the loaf and top with sprinkles.

Notes
Make sure you use full-fat ice cream. You can choose any flavor you'd like.
You must use self-rising flour for this recipe, all-purpose will not work.
You can use any loaf pan size between 8x4 and 9x5-inches.
